The liquid-argon scintillation pulseshape in deap-3600

HIGHLIGHTS

  • who: P. Adhikari from the Department of Physics, University of Alberta, Edmonton, AB T G , Canada have published the paper: The liquid-argon scintillation pulseshape in DEAP-3600, in the Journal: Eur. Phys. J. C (2020) 80:303 of /2020/
  • what: The authors focus on overall effects dominating the pulseshape in different time windows, and disregard or simplify subdominant systematic effects to obtain the simplest model that describes the overall observed features well enough to inform analysis and simulation of DEAP data. is a β-emitter that occurs naturally in the atmospheric argon used in the . . .
